Flagwright stores all flag definitions, rollout percentages, and audit history in a dedicated Postgres cluster, isolated from application data. Evaluations happen client-side against a cached snapshot refreshed every 30 seconds, so the database sees only writes and snapshot pulls. For the security review: write access is restricted to the rollout service account; humans get read-only roles, and every mutation is logged to the audit table with actor and prior state. The review replica is reachable via the connection string below.

database URL for bahop-yagep: mssql://sildor_svc:35ha7jz@db-fb6d.nelvrodyn.example:5432/casath

Subject: DR drill — Matchline GC pauses

During Tuesday's disaster-recovery drill, the Matchline matching service hit 4s garbage-collection pauses on failover, stalling order pairing. Heap settings are tuned in the drill branch; pause times now under 300ms. Full GC logs attached for your review. Failback is scheduled Friday. To open the drill evidence vault and inspect the sealed logs, use the recovery passphrase below.

vault phrase of yajef-yadup = ulawyn-isteth-briwyn-istax

Runbook: Pixlhaven image cache — memory leak recovery

If the Pixlhaven render nodes show steadily climbing memory, the image cache evictor has likely stalled again. Restart the cache daemon first; in most cases that clears the leaked thumbnail buffers. If memory does not drop within ten minutes, you will need to flush the cache store entirely, which requires the recovery account. New team members do not have standing access to that account, so authenticate with the recovery passphrase provided below.

strongbox words: oliael-gilax-lamael